If you’re dealing with water damage in Easttown right now, getting a handle on true local costs matters. With post-1950 suburban housing dominating here and over 64.9% of homes built before 1980 (U.S. Census Bureau, ACS 2024), restoration jobs rarely look the same from one block to another. Most Easttown homeowners have finished basements — which means water finds places to hide behind glued-down flooring and interior walls, making extraction and drying more involved than with unfinished spaces. That, and homes here commonly have higher median values to protect, so professional drying and documented cleanup are the local norm, not the exception.
A typical water extraction and emergency drying project for a finished Easttown basement runs around $5,000, but can climb above $9,700 if multiple rooms or difficult materials like plank flooring are involved. Structural drying alone — after you’ve already extracted standing water — falls near $3,900 on average. Mold jobs can swing widely, as containment, clearance, and pre-1978 lead paint rules all add up. Sewage backups (Category 3) start higher, generally reflecting the need to demo and replace any contaminated drywall, insulation, and flooring. Full basements are the rule in Easttown, thanks to suburban layouts and plenty of below-grade construction. That means water doesn't just sit on concrete — it finds its way into finished walls, under glued-down flooring, and into every void and corner. Hydrostatic pressure from the water table, especially after a major rain or snowmelt (and with a regional frost depth of 30 inches), can push moisture through even hairline cracks, adding to the challenge. Unlike daylight basements with a walk-out, most Easttown basements rely on an electric sump pump to keep water at bay. When that pump fails — from power outages, mechanical breakdown, or an overwhelmed system during a summer storm — flooding can be both rapid and deep.
If your basement is finished with drywall, insulation, and flooring, remediation after water loss involves twice the labor compared to bare concrete. The walls hide how far the water and humidity have spread, so structural drying nearly always includes removing some finishes to expose hidden moisture.
Battery backup sump pump systems are popular here but under-installed. Most claims I see could have been prevented or minimized with a $500–$1,200 battery backup, especially in homes along the Brandywine Creek corridor. Simply drying carpet and walls is less than half the story — if the basement finish was soaked, expect your bill and timeline to reflect the cost of demolition and specialized drying equipment for those spaces.
No Pennsylvania license exists specifically for water damage restoration or mold remediation, so seeing “licensed and insured” on a business card doesn’t set apart a firm in Easttown. Restoration companies are required by insurers to follow IICRC S500 and S520, which are recognized industry standards — not state law. Ask the lead technician directly for their current IICRC certification card if you want to verify actual flood and mold training. For pre-1978 homes in this region, federal EPA Lead RRP rules apply if walls come down during remediation, which is more likely here given basement finishing rates.
Permits in Easttown are typically only required if you’re moving on to reconstruction (like replacing electrical, plumbing, or changing wall layouts) — not for water extraction, drying, or like-for-like drywall replacement. The West Chester Borough Department of Code Enforcement governs this in town. Before any crew starts, always ask for a written contract (required by the Home Improvement Consumer Protection Act for jobs over $500), check their Home Improvement Contractor registration via hic.attorneygeneral.gov, and verify current workers' compensation insurance using the WCAIS system (wcais.pa.gov). Get a clear, itemized scope in writing before any equipment or demolition begins — this protects you by state law.
Sewage backup (Category 3) restoration in Easttown is a full-scale biohazard job — not just water damage with a stronger odor. The difference is risk: sewage carries bacteria, viruses, and contaminants that demand strict PPE for workers and immediate evacuation for residents, especially children, the elderly, or anyone immunocompromised. Porous materials (drywall, carpet, insulation) must be removed and discarded, regardless of how clean they look, per the IICRC S500 biohazard protocol. Everything left is then disinfected and deodorized using hospital-grade solutions, with air scrubbers running throughout the process. No company should suggest “saving” carpet, furniture, or drywall that was even partially submerged.
In Easttown, sewage backups usually happen in basements, often triggered by overwhelmed municipal systems after storms or when the sump is overmatched. This isn’t always a one-off — so homeowners should ask about backflow prevention valves. Some municipalities offer cost-sharing, but West Chester Borough does not (as of the last available information). Professional Category 3 cleanups here usually fall between $3,200–$15,500, with the higher range reflecting multiple finished spaces or extended decontamination.
First, water mitigation: this covers the emergency part — extraction, drying, mold containment — and is urgent, often starting within hours if you call during business hours. Most firms in the Chester County area direct-bill insurers for mitigation, and crews are available same or next day, since at least eight firms service this part of the county. Emergency drying, demo, and equipment remain on-site for several days, with daily monitoring visits. As soon as moisture levels are back to standard, the drying equipment leaves. This is where the process feels like it pauses.
Then comes reconstruction, which is a scheduled, often estimator-driven process involving new contracts, design choices, and permits if you’re in the West Chester Borough for anything major. There is typically a gap of one to four weeks before trades can start rebuilding, especially with moderate contractor saturation in the suburban Philadelphia market. That quiet period is normal and often causes anxiety, but no reputable company can start reconstruction until the structure is verified dry and properly cleared. Expect the reconstruction itself to take anywhere from two weeks to over a month, depending on scope and scheduling.
The bill for water damage is determined by two very different things: CATEGORY (how contaminated the water is) and CLASS (how much of the structure absorbed it). These are separate levers that can make a small leak more expensive than a big one — or vice versa. Category 1 is clean water (think a burst supply line), Category 2 is “grey” water (like a washing machine drain or a sump that failed), and Category 3 is full biohazard (sewage, flooding, or any water sitting unaddressed for over 72 hours). If your neighbor’s washer hose leaked onto tile and was dried out immediately, they may pay at the low end. But if your sump failed and water wicked up drywall, or if sewage entered, even a small affected area can cost as much as $15,500.
Timing matters: clean Category 1 water degrades into Category 2 and then Category 3 simply by sitting, especially in a humid Easttown basement. The “category” is judged during assessment; two days’ delay can triple the category (and cost). “Class” describes how deeply materials are saturated — Class 1 means minimal absorption, while Class 4 means water in hardwood, brick, or concrete, taking specialized drying and more equipment.

The most cost-effective upgrades you can make for Easttown's freeze-thaw and flood-prone climate focus on prevention, not elaborate monitors. First is replacing old washer and water heater supply lines with braided steel ($100–$400). A sump pump with a battery backup is essential here, particularly for finished basements, typically costing $500–$1,200. If you’ve had a sewer backup, a backflow prevention valve ($900–$2,400) is wise; it’s worth discussing if you’re in an at-risk floodplain. Automatic water shutoff valves are pricier ($800–$2,500) but are the only effective strategy if you travel often or rent the property. Water heater pans and floor drains ($200–$450) reduce the risk of undetected leaks, especially because many Easttown homes have mechanicals in the basement. Leak sensors at floor level by sumps and appliances can help ($30–$60 per location), but on their own, they’re not worth it in a properly upgraded home—backups and updated lines deliver more protection for the dollar. For deep freeze risk, any outdoor hose bibs or plumbing in crawlspaces should be winterized before the first hard frost (14 °F is the winter design temp here), but foundation upgrades are overkill unless you’re remodeling.
